How to differentiate yourself from large companies

As a small business, you have a unique opportunity to differentiate yourself from large companies through personal attention and care. By consciously investing in the customer experience, you can make a lasting impression that large companies often miss. Large companies like Amazon will spend less time on personality and more, more expensive, bigger.


Here are some ways to make your product personal.

  1. Handwritten thank you cards: Add a personally written thank you card to every order. This shows that there is a real person behind your brand who has invested time and attention in the customer. You can also write a personal message that ties in with what the customer bought.

  2. Clear product explanations: Provide clear, detailed explanations of your products. This can be in the form of a neat manual, maintenance tips. This shows that you want to help the customer get the most out of the product and that you care about what you are selling.

  3. Thoughtful packaging: Invest in durable, attractive packaging that matches your brand. This can be done by adding custom stickers, using tape in your brand color or with your logo on it. Choose a box that fits your products exactly so that you do not have to use filler material.


By consistently paying attention to these details, you'll not only create a memorable unboxing experience, but you'll also build a strong brand identity that will resonate with customers.


What I do

I always add a thank you card to every order. I designed it myself and it matches my branding. I put my products in a tissue paper and before I close it I add some star confetti to the products. I close the tissue paper with a sticker with my logo on it. As a gift I also add a freebie sticker and my business card to the order. And finally I place my logo on the box or envelope with a stamp. I don't use plastic, but I do try to protect my products as well as possible.
